ELGi marks 13 years as partner of Coimbatore Marathon

Elgi Equipments has completed 13 years of association with the Coimbatore Marathon, reaffirming its commitment to promoting health, wellness and community well-being. As the “Powered By” partner, ELGi continues to support one of the region’s largest sporting and social impact events, which this year saw participation from over 25,000 runners, including more than 1,725 ELGi employees and their family members.
Organised by the Coimbatore Cancer Foundation, the marathon was established to raise awareness about cancer and support patients and their families. Over the years, proceeds from the event have enabled the foundation to expand initiatives such as early detection and screening camps, counselling and follow-up care, palliative services, and financial assistance covering treatment, diagnostics and rehabilitation.
Commenting on the continued association, Anvar Jay Varadaraj, Chief Operating Officer, Elgi Equipments Limited, said the marathon had become a unifying platform combining fitness, well-being and social responsibility, while enabling sustained support for cancer care initiatives.
Ramesh Ponnuswami, Executive President – Operations and ELGi Business System, and Race Director of the Coimbatore Marathon, said the event reflects ELGi’s emphasis on strong systems, disciplined execution and people-centric values, with a focus on delivering a safe and enriching experience for participants.
The marathon features multiple race categories, including a half marathon, 10 km and 5 km runs, a 5 km walk and a corporate relay, supported by medical services, hydration points and professional race management.
ELGi said its long-term partnership with the Coimbatore Marathon has helped foster a culture of fitness in the city while advancing awareness and action around cancer care, aligning with the company’s broader focus on building healthier communities through sustained social initiatives.
